CBN set to auction ₦700bn treasury bills on August 12

The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N), acting for the Debt Management Office (DMO), will hold a ₦700 billion primary-market auction of Nigerian Treasury Bills (NTB) on Wednesday, August 12, 2026. The move comes one week after the CBN withdrew a similarly sized ₦700 billion NTB auction scheduled for August 5, citing the need to avoid overheating liquidity conditions.

Auction structure and key dates

The August 12 session will offer three tenors under a Dutch auction system, with bids submitted electronically via the CBN’s S4 Web Interface between 8:00 a.m. and 11:00 a.m. on Wednesday.

  • 91-day NTB: ₦100 billion
  • 182-day NTB: ₦100 billion
  • 364-day NTB: ₦500 billion
  • Total offer: ₦700 billion

Results will be announced on August 12, with allotment letters issued and settlement due by 11:00 a.m. on Thursday, August 13.

Market context: maturities and issuance calendar

The auction is among the largest in the CBN’s third-quarter issuance plan, which features multiple ₦700 billion sessions. It also coincides with significant near-term liquidity pressures: Cordros Securities estimates about ₦1.58 trillion in Open Market Operations (OMO) maturities falling due this week, according to its August 7 weekly report.

Recent auctions have seen strong demand, especially for the 364-day bill. In late July, the CBN offered ₦700 billion but received subscriptions of roughly ₦3.62 trillion, driven largely by the one-year tenor, and ultimately allotted about ₦1.25 trillion across all tenors.

Bidding rules for dealers and investors

Authorised Money Market Dealers must submit bids in multiples of ₦1,000, with a minimum subscription of ₦50,001,000. Dealers may bid for their own accounts or on behalf of non-dealers and members of the public, and multiple bids are permitted.

By returning to the primary market so soon after canceling an auction, the CBN/DMO is signaling a calibrated approach to domestic debt financing: tapping strong investor appetite while managing system liquidity amid large OMO roll-offs. For fixed-income investors, the heavy weighting on the 364-day bill continues the recent bias toward longer-dated paper in a high-rate environment.
